Happy Mondays announce Birmingham show

Manchester’s legendary Happy Mondays have announced a twenty-five date tour of the UK and Ireland including a show in Birmingham.

The ‘Twenty Four Hour Party People – Greatest Hits Tour’ has been announced for November and December and comes on the eve of the 30th anniversary of the band’s debut album ‘Squirrel and G-Man Twenty Four Hour Party People Plastic Face Carnt Smile (White Out)’.

Frontman Shaun Ryder said: “I am really looking forward to the Mondays’ shows leading up to Christmas 2017.

“We’re performing better than ever and I love getting together with the band, blasting out all our great tunes we’ve made together over the decades.”

Bez, the group’s dancer and percussionist, added: “Just as I thought it was all over, the party’s starting again. Look forward to seeing you all.”

Happy Mondays will play the 02 Institute on December 6, with tickets on sale at 10.00am on March 17.
